The competitive landscape of the 4 wire resistive touchscreen market is characterized by a mix of established display manufacturers, industrial component suppliers, and specialized touchscreen technology providers. Competition is primarily driven by pricing strategies, product durability, customization capabilities, and integration support for industrial systems. While the market is not as fast-paced as capacitive touchscreen segments, it remains stable and competitive due to consistent demand from industrial and medical sectors.

Leading manufacturers focus on delivering high-quality resistive touch panels with enhanced durability and precision. Companies compete by offering customized solutions tailored to specific industrial requirements, such as waterproof designs, glove-compatible interfaces, and high-temperature resistance. Customization has become a major differentiator in the market, as end-users increasingly require application-specific touchscreen solutions.

Another competitive factor is cost efficiency. Since 4 wire resistive touchscreens are widely used in budget-sensitive applications, manufacturers strive to optimize production costs while maintaining quality standards. Economies of scale play a crucial role, especially for companies with large-scale manufacturing facilities in Asia-Pacific regions. Lower production costs enable suppliers to maintain competitive pricing in global markets.

Technological innovation is also shaping competition. While resistive technology is mature, companies are still investing in improving transparency, touch accuracy, and durability. Firms that can enhance performance while keeping costs low gain a significant advantage. Additionally, integration with embedded systems and industrial automation platforms is becoming a key area of focus.

Strategic partnerships and collaborations are common in the industry. Manufacturers often collaborate with industrial equipment providers, automotive suppliers, and healthcare device companies to integrate touchscreen solutions into larger systems. These partnerships help expand market reach and ensure long-term supply contracts.

Geographically, competition is strongest in Asia-Pacific, where a large number of manufacturers are based. China, Japan, South Korea, and Taiwan are major production hubs. North American and European companies often focus on high-end industrial and medical applications, emphasizing quality and reliability over low-cost production.

Despite the presence of capacitive and optical touchscreen technologies, the resistive segment maintains a loyal customer base due to its reliability and cost advantages. Companies that continue to innovate within this niche are expected to maintain stable market positions.
